About Mike Mulligan and His Steam Shovel
Parents need to know that there's no objectionable content in this book. Lively drawings and simple text encourage kids to chime in, and the story has an unusually satisfying ending.

Families Can Talk About
- Families can talk about perseverance. Mike and Mary Anne don't give up -- they seek out challenges. Ask kids about challenges they've faced and how they persevered.

A classic story of friendship
This is a really great story about how friendship, perserverence and pride in workmanship. The interplay of characters is really lovely story for yound ones to hear. My two year old enjoys it but can find it a bit long. It's a classic book worth owning.
